docker安装redis并挂载到本地的详细教程

1.拉取redis镜像

docker pull redis

2.先随便跑起来看下版本号信息

docker run -d -p 6379:6379 --name redistest redis

找到run起来的容器,或者直接用我们自己起的名字操作

3. 看到对应的版本号6.2到官网中下载对应的配置文件

redis 官方配置文件下载地址

4. 创建需要挂载的文件夹名称

mkdir -p /opt/myredis/conf /opt/myredis/data

5.将配置文件用工具上传到conf文件下

6.停止原来启动的容器并删除

7. 重新创建新的容器并挂载配置

docker run --restart=always -d --privileged=true -p 6379:6379 -v /opt/myredis/conf/redis.conf:/etc/redis/redis.conf -v /opt/myredis/data:/data --name redis-prod redis redis-server /etc/redis/redis.conf --appendonly yes

说明:

--restart=always    开机启动容器

-d                           以守护进程的方式启动容器

-p 6379:6379        绑定宿主机端口:前面为宿主机,后面为容器

--privileged=true   提升容器内权限

/opt/myredis/conf/redis.conf:/etc/redis/redis.conf   映射配置文件

/opt/myredis/data:/data 映射数据目录

--name redis-prod  指定容器名称

--appendonly yes 开启数据持久化

8. 修改挂载配置文件,让我们用外部工具可以连接

注释bind,将protected-mode 修改为no

9.测试连接成功

备注:这样以后我们想要修改配置文件就不用到容器里面去了。

到此这篇关于docker安装redis并挂载到本地的文章就介绍到这了,更多相关docker安装redis内容请搜索我们以前的文章或继续浏览下面的相关文章希望大家以后多多支持我们!

(0)

相关推荐

  • docker安装redis 5.0.7并挂载外部配置和数据问题

    Redis 是一个开源的使用 ANSI C 语言编写.支持网络.可基于内存亦可持久化的日志型.Key-Value 的 NoSQL 数据库,并提供多种语言的 API. 环境 CentOS Linux release 7.7.1908 (Core) 拉取redis 5.0.7 镜像 docker pull redis:5.0.7 创建挂载目录 mkdir -p /home/app/redis/conf mkdir -p /home/app/redis/data 下载redis.conf redis.

  • docker安装redis挂载容器卷同时开启持久化

    目录 一.安装 1.搜索redis容器镜像并拉取容器镜像 2.在宿主机本地创建redis存储配置文件和数据的目录,我这里创建/docker/redis下 3.配置文件 4.启动容器 二.进入容器,指定配置文件启动redis服务 1.启动redis服务 2.指定6380端口登陆客户端 三.删除容器后重新启动容器 1.删除,然后查看宿主机目录下是否有持久化文件,查看这一步可以放在上一步后 2.重启容器 说明:centOS操作系统,操作系统已安装过redis,端口6379已被占用.容器将会使用6380

  • docker安装redis并挂载到本地的详细教程

    1.拉取redis镜像 docker pull redis 2.先随便跑起来看下版本号信息 docker run -d -p 6379:6379 --name redistest redis 找到run起来的容器,或者直接用我们自己起的名字操作 3. 看到对应的版本号6.2到官网中下载对应的配置文件 redis 官方配置文件下载地址 4. 创建需要挂载的文件夹名称 mkdir -p /opt/myredis/conf /opt/myredis/data 5.将配置文件用工具上传到conf文件下

  • Docker安装Kong API Gateway并使用的详细教程

    1 简介 Kong不是一个简单的产品,本文讲的Kong主要指的是Kong API Gateway,即API网关.这次主要是简单体验一把,通过Docker安装,然后使用它的Route功能. 2 安装 创建Docker的Network: # 创建 $ docker network create kong-net # 检查 $ docker network list Kong可以使用无数据库模式,为了窥探一下它的配置,我们还是使用数据库,启动如下: $ docker run -itd --networ

  • docker安装redis并以配置文件方式启动详解

    更新 最近发现服务器被挖矿病毒入侵了 很有可能是因为redis没有设置密码的原因! 1.获取redis镜像 docker pull redis 指定版本号: docker pull redis:4.0.9 不加版本号默认获取最新版本,也可以使用 docker search redis 查看镜像来源 2.查看本地镜像 docker images 3.然后启动容器,做映射 ①创建配置文件目录存放redis.conf,文件从官网下载. ②创建文件夹,新建配置文件贴入从官网下载的配置文件并修改 mkdi

  • Docker安装Redis容器的实现步骤

    目录 Docker 安装Redis 1.寻找Redis镜像 2.下载Redis镜像 3.创建Redis配置文件 4.创建Redis容器并启动 5.查看Redis是否运行 6.进入Redis容器 7.退出容器 8.Redis 配置文件修改 9.进入有密码的Redis控制台 Docker如果想安装软件 , 必须先到 Docker 镜像仓库下载镜像. Docker 镜像仓库 Docker 安装Redis 1.寻找Redis镜像 在Docker镜像仓库寻找Redis镜像 Docker 下载Redis镜像

  • docker安装redis设置密码并连接的操作

    redis是一款分布式缓存服务,对于大型的系统开发以及性能优化缓存也是必不可少的一种手段,这时候redis就因此而生,由于redis是将数据缓存到内存条中的,所以它的读取速度和写入速度都是很快的,传统的像关系型数据库都是在磁盘所以如果对于特别大的数据量的筛选和查询就很慢了,这无疑影响使用我们系统的用户. redis的安装也是十分的简单,我们依然使用docker安装redis 1.在docker 仓库下载redis #在docker仓库搜索redis docker search redis #下载

  • Docker安装Redis并使用Another Redis Desktop Manager连接的方法

    目录 Redis简单介绍 查看可用的 Redis 版本 拉取最新版的Redis镜像 创建并运行一个Redis容器和设置链接密码 验证Redis是否安装成功 参考文章: Redis简单介绍 Redis全称是Remote DIctionary Service,即远程字典服务.Redis 是一个使用C语言编写的.开源的(遵守 BSD 协议).高性能的.支持网络.可基于内存亦可持久化的日志型.Key-Value的NoSQL数据库. 查看可用的 Redis 版本 访问DokcerHub中的Redis镜像库

  • linux环境部署及docker安装redis的方法

    安装步骤 1. 安装Redis 通过docker search redis和docker pull redis下载redis镜像 2. 新建挂载配置文件夹 新建data和conf两个文件夹,位置随意. mkdir -p /root/docker/redis/data mkdir -p /root/docker/redis/conf 注:因为 redis 默认配置你会发现只能够本地连接,不能进行远程访问,使用 Redis Desktop Manager连接都会报错,因此需要手动挂载 redis 配

  • Docker安装Redis配置远程连接及踩坑

    目录 1. 安装Redis 2. 新建挂载配置文件夹 3. 增加配置文件 redis.conf 4. 创建redis容器并启动 5. 启动成功,查看状态 6. 容器内部连接进行测试 7. 使用Redis Desktop Manager客户端进行连接 8. 小结 1. 安装Redis 通过docker search redis和docker pull redis下载redis镜像 2. 新建挂载配置文件夹 因为 redis 默认配置你会发现只能够本地连接,不能进行远程访问,使用 Redis Des

随机推荐